Are dermal fillers permanent? No, dermal fillers are not permanent. They offer temporary enhancements and are eventually absorbed by the body over time. The duration of results varies depending on the type of filler used.
What can dermal fillers be used for besides wrinkles? Dermal fillers are versatile and can be used to add volume to areas like the cheeks and lips, improve the appearance of scars, and enhance facial contours.
Do dermal filler injections hurt? Most dermal fillers now contain a local anesthetic, making the procedure relatively painless. Patients may experience minimal discomfort, and numbing cream is often applied beforehand.
Are dermal fillers only for women? No, dermal fillers are suitable for both men and women seeking facial rejuvenation and enhancement.
Are dermal fillers safe? Dermal fillers approved by reputable health authorities and administered by qualified professionals are generally safe. Choosing a licensed practitioner is crucial for desirable outcomes.
Will dermal fillers make me look unnatural? When performed by skilled injectors, dermal fillers provide natural-looking results that complement your facial features.
Do dermal filler results appear immediately? While dermal fillers offer instant results, there might be initial swelling and bruising, which subsides to reveal the final outcome.
Can anyone administer dermal fillers? Dermal fillers should only be administered by a qualified professional injector only.
Are dermal fillers addictive? No, there is no scientific evidence to support the claim that dermal fillers are addictive. Patients may choose multiple treatments to maintain results, but there is no chemical dependency.
Are dermal fillers only for older individuals? Dermal fillers are not limited to older individuals; younger patients can benefit from them as a preventive measure and to address early signs of aging.
